System taking a lot power outages over last couple years, storm on weekend finally knocked it down for good.

Proved with laptop HD is bad
Download R6 image that comes with all others rls's
Replaced hard drive
Used putty and selected Rls 1 for initialization.

System wont boot still, recycles sequence over and over.
Like something else besides the HD went bad.

Thinking its the BFT....but can putty in???.

Any thoughts?

Power supply as the others have said is the first thing I would try.

Seems like if you loose a HD you seem to loose the power supply too or vice versa.
Good news is you can likely just grab an off the shelf ATX PC power supply from your local computer supplier. Depending on the length and the number of the included power cables you might need some extension or splitters. The modular style PC power supplies that let you remove unnecessary power extensions usually work pretty well since you end up with less clutter inside the box that way.

But lots of the modern PC power supplies have way to many SATA power connections and not enough of the older style 4 pin AT molex power connections so you might need splitters for those.

But basically what I'm getting at is that there is no need to order the exact Nortel replacement part pay the premium and wait for it to ship to you.

If you have the redundant power supply in the 450 and it proves to be the problem you can replace with a single ATX power supply though you need to install a simple jumper on the board to turn off the alarm that occurs when the system thinks there is a redundant supply present. Check the maintenance guide that shows you how to install the redundant power supply to see where the jumper goes (basically reverse the process and put the jumper back in where the power supply status cable from the redundant supply goes).

 
Ditto on the power supply. I have had quite a few in the last couple of months.In all cases system seems to come up normally after recycling the power & just before it finishes it reboots again. Tried replacing drive on the first one only to find out that it was the power supply.
